> On Tue, 22 Nov 2011 12:39:57 -0800, Guenter Roeck wrote:
> > Add support for unsigned temperatures on LM96163
> > Add support for writing remote T_CRIT limit
> > Add support for writing conversion rate register
> >
> > Question:
> > Calculations are currently along the line of "/ 125 * 32", causing loss of accuracy.
> > Ok to change to "* 32 / 125" ?
>
> I think this is on purpose. Multiplying last guarantees that we don't
> try to set bits which do not exist to 1. As long as proper rounding is
> done before dividing, I don't quite see how we could be losing
> accuracy. Do you have an actual example?
>
You are right. I didn't realize that "/ 125" reduces accuracy to 1/8 degree C, which is exactly
what the chips support, and that "* 32" simply shifts the value left by 5 bit to match the 11-bit
registers.
Sorry for the noise.
